Where is the radiator located on the Baojun 730?

Baojun 730's radiator is positioned at the frontmost part of the engine, near the location of the intake grille. The car radiator's position is where you add antifreeze each time. The radiator plays a crucial role in the vehicle's cooling and heat dissipation system. Also known as a heat exchanger, the car radiator serves as the most vital component of the automotive cooling system, primarily responsible for dissipating heat generated by the vehicle. The Baojun 730 measures 4780mm in length, 1820mm in width, and 1755mm in height, with a wheelbase of 2750mm. The automatic transmission variant of Baojun 730 is equipped with a 6-speed wet dual-clutch transmission, featuring upgraded interior design and a 25mm increase in body length.

I just saw the technician checking the radiator position of the Baojun 730 at the maintenance shop. It's located at the very front of the engine bay, right behind the front grille. When you open the hood and look down, the radiator is a rectangular metal mesh structure with thick rubber hoses connected on both sides. There's also a translucent plastic expansion tank nearby with MIN/MAX level marks on it. If you want to check it yourself, remember: when the engine is cold, lift the hood and first locate the filler neck below the windshield. Follow it down to see the main radiator body—don't confuse it with the AC condenser, which is usually positioned directly in front of the radiator.

As a long-distance driver, I know the radiator location all too well. The Baojun 730's radiator is positioned in front of the engine and cooling fan. You'll need to open the hood and look near the inner side of the headlights to spot it. When I last changed the coolant, I specifically noted: the coolant fill inlet is at the top of the radiator, with a high-temperature warning marked on the cap. It's best to check the coolant level when the engine is cold - opening it when hot might cause scalding from spraying coolant. If you notice the overflow tank level keeps dropping, it could indicate aging seals leaking at the radiator connections, which needs immediate attention.

The mechanic told me the Baojun 730's radiator is right in the center of the front engine compartment, looking like a metal panel with louvers. A few days ago, I finally got a clear idea of its exact location when I cleaned the cooling fins myself—you need to remove the front bumper's crash beam to directly see the main radiator body, though daily inspections don't require such hassle. The key is to ensure the cooling fins aren't clogged with willow catkins or insect remains, otherwise the engine temperature warning might trigger when using AC in summer. Oh, and newer models might have added active grille shutters, so the radiator area could look slightly different externally.

Is Beijing Benz a Joint Venture or Domestic Vehicle?

Beijing Benz is a joint venture vehicle. Many models under the Mercedes-Benz brand have been localized by Beijing Benz, such as the Mercedes-Benz A-Class, C-Class, E-Class, etc. The A-Class is the entry-level sedan under the Mercedes-Benz brand. The domestically produced A-Class is equipped with three engines in total: a low-power version 1.3-liter turbocharged engine, a high-power version 1.3-liter turbocharged engine, and a 2.0-liter turbocharged engine. The low-power version 1.3-liter turbocharged engine delivers 136 horsepower and a maximum torque of 200 Nm, with a maximum power output at 5,500 rpm and a maximum torque range between 1,460 and 4,000 rpm. The high-power version 1.3-liter turbocharged engine produces 163 horsepower and a maximum torque of 250 Nm, with a maximum power output at 5,500 rpm and a maximum torque range between 1,620 and 4,000 rpm. The 2.0-liter turbocharged engine generates 190 horsepower and a maximum torque of 300 Nm, with a maximum power output at 6,100 rpm and a maximum torque range between 1,600 and 4,000 rpm.

What does engine emission fault mean?

An engine emission control system fault indicates that there is an issue with components in the vehicle's engine. Here are detailed explanations: 1. The engine warning light illuminates to alert the owner to check the engine components. The engine emission system fault light, commonly referred to as the engine check light, will turn on the indicator on the dashboard when the ECU detects and reads a fault code. 2. When the engine fault indicator light is on, the car can still be driven, but it is best to promptly visit the nearest repair shop to have technicians inspect the engine and related components, identify the faulty part, and carry out repairs. 3. Alternatively, the owner can repeatedly start and turn off the car three times in a row; then disconnect the negative terminal of the car battery, wait for 30 seconds, and reconnect it to check if it is a false engine fault issue. 4. The causes of engine exhaust system faults could be poor-quality gasoline leading to catalytic converter poisoning, or a damaged oxygen sensor in the catalytic system. This can result in reduced driving power, increased fuel consumption, and more severe exhaust pollution. Therefore, it is advisable for the owner to seek repairs as soon as an engine fault occurs.

How to reset the tire pressure light on the 2020 Mitsubishi ASX?

Method to reset the tire pressure light on the 2020 Mitsubishi ASX: First, turn on the ignition switch, then press and hold the tire pressure monitoring reset button. After hearing a "ding" sound, release the button. The tire pressure monitoring system will store the current normal tire pressure data, automatically clear the previous data, and finally, the warning light on the dashboard will turn off, completing the tire pressure reset. Precautions for inflating tires: Always use a pressure gauge to check the pressure to avoid over-inflation, which could cause the tire to burst. After stopping the vehicle, wait for the tires to cool down before inflating, as the tire temperature rises during driving, affecting the pressure. Check the valve stem. If the valve stem and valve core do not fit smoothly, have protrusions, depressions, or other defects, it will be difficult to inflate and measure the pressure. Pay attention to cleanliness when inflating. The air being pumped in should not contain moisture or oil, as this can deteriorate and damage the inner tube rubber. Do not exceed the standard pressure excessively and then deflate, nor should you over-inflate due to prolonged inability to inflate while traveling. Exceeding the standard pressure too much can cause the cords to overstretch, reducing their strength and affecting the tire's lifespan.

How Much Does the Mondeo Body Weigh?

The Mondeo 2020-180 model and luxury version weigh 1592kg, the Mondeo 2020 200 model and luxury version weigh 1625kg, the 2018 180 model and luxury version weigh 1592kg, the 200 model and luxury version weigh 1625kg, and the 245 model weighs 1659kg. The new Mondeo is equipped with a 2.0-liter turbocharged engine, delivering a maximum power of 175 kW and a maximum torque of 376 N·m. This powertrain is identical to that of the Ford EVOS. In terms of driving modes, the new car offers three options: standard, eco, and sport. The transmission system is paired with an 8-speed automatic transmission, which is also used in several current Ford and Lincoln models. This powertrain has ample power reserves, even when driving in eco mode. The new Mondeo is fitted with Hankook Ventus S1 evo3 tires, sized 235/45R19, which are performance-oriented and provide excellent grip. The Mondeo has a 2.0T displacement and comes with two types of transmissions: automatic and manual-automatic. The engine delivers a maximum power of 175.0 kW, a maximum horsepower of 238 PS, and a maximum torque of 376.0 N·m. The body dimensions are 4935×1875×1500mm.

Is there a charge for car inspection at a 4S dealership when there's an issue?

Generally, inspections during the warranty period are free of charge; if the car is out of warranty, a fee will apply. Here are the details: 1. For out-of-warranty vehicles inspected at a 4S dealership, it depends on the situation. If it's just a visual inspection or listening to the vehicle's sounds, there's usually no charge, as it's a simple task. 2. However, if equipment is required or parts need to be replaced, there will be an inspection fee. Many 4S dealership technicians use computer diagnostics to read the system when inspecting a vehicle. Once a fault code is identified, the technician can quickly determine the location and cause of the issue. Typically, this method incurs a corresponding inspection fee.

What does the D gear in a car mean?

D gear in a car is the drive gear, also known as the forward gear, and is the most commonly used gear. During normal driving, the gear selector is placed in the D position, allowing the automatic transmission to shift automatically between gears based on the throttle input. The D gear is located in the middle-rear section of the gear shift console, behind the N gear, and is designed to enable the car to automatically select the appropriate gear while moving forward. The primary function of the D gear is to allow the transmission's computer and associated mechanical components to automatically choose the optimal gear in real-time while the vehicle is moving forward, eliminating the need for manual gear shifting. This greatly reduces the driver's workload, enhancing driving convenience, ease, and comfort.
